Comprehending Oral Implants
A dental implant is a little titanium post that acts as a replacement for the root of a missing out on tooth. Once placed into the jawbone, it functions as the anchor for a crown, bridge, or even full dentures. Gradually, the implant merges with your bone in a process called osseointegration, creating a stable and long lasting structure.
This method not only restores your smile but likewise assists maintain jawbone structure-- something traditional dentures can refrain from doing. As an outcome, many dental professionals in Jacksonville consider implants the gold standard for tooth replacement.
Who Makes a Good Prospect?
Not everybody is instantly eligible for oral implants. Dental practitioners in Jacksonville highlight the significance of examining a number of factors before proceeding. Your general health, oral health, and bone density are essential factors to consider.
Normally, prospects ought to be in health, devoid of gum disease, and have adequate jawbone to support the implant. Cigarette smokers, individuals with unrestrained diabetes, or those with particular autoimmune disorders might require additional assessment or alternative services. Even if you have actually been told in the past that you're not a candidate, improvements in oral technology may now use alternatives for you.
What Are the Advantages of Oral Implants?
Among the most common concerns dentists obtain from Jacksonville patients is, "Why should I choose implants over other options?" The answer depends on the variety of benefits implants offer-- both cosmetic and functional. Here's a closer look at what makes implants a leading choice:
Natural Look and Feel
Dental implants are developed to look, feel, and function like natural teeth. The crown is personalized to match the color and shape of your existing teeth, making the implant practically undetectable.
Long-Term Solution
While dentures and bridges may need to be changed or adjusted every couple of years, implants can last a life time with proper care. This long-term durability often makes them a more affordable choice gradually.
Bone Health Conservation
When a tooth is lost, the jawbone in that area starts to deteriorate due to lack of stimulation. Implants simulate the natural root, assisting maintain bone mass and facial structure.
Enhanced Self-confidence and Convenience
Because they're protected directly in the jawbone, implants don't slip or move like dentures. This stability means you can eat, speak, and smile confidently without fretting about discomfort or embarrassment.
What to Expect During the Process.
The journey to getting an oral implant in Jacksonville usually begins with a consultation. Your dentist will take a detailed medical and oral history, followed by digital imaging like X-rays or 3D scans to examine your bone density and gum health.
The implant is surgically placed in the jawbone. After a few months of healing and combination, an abutment is connected to the post.
While the procedure may take numerous months, the majority of patients discover the results well worth the wait. Throughout the journey, Jacksonville dentists ensure that you're comfy and totally notified at each action.
Considerations Before Choosing Implants
Deciding to get oral implants involves more than just a desire for a much better smile. Here are a couple of key things to consider before devoting to the procedure:
Expense. Oral implants are an investment, and while they can be more costly in advance than other tooth replacement options, many clients find the benefits outweigh the cost in the long run. Some oral workplaces in Jacksonville offer funding or payment strategies to make the process more accessible.
Time Commitment. Because of the recovery procedure, oral implants are not a same-day option. You ought to be prepared for a treatment timeline that may span several months. However, the result is a permanent remediation that can last for years.
Oral Health. Implants require the exact same care as your natural teeth-- brushing, flossing, and regular dental gos to. Maintaining outstanding oral health is essential to make sure the longevity of your implant.
Alternatives to Oral Implants
While implants are a wonderful choice for lots of people, they aren't the only service. Jacksonville dental experts typically talk about options with clients based on their needs, budget, and health history. These might include removable dentures, repaired bridges, or implant-supported dentures for those who may not get approved for single implants however still want added stability.
For some clients, a bone graft may be advised before implant positioning if there isn't enough existing jawbone. This can increase your eligibility and enhance the possibilities of long-term success.
